What are The stimuli that produce the sensation of an odor?

Odor molecules in the air reach the olfactory receptors in the nose. These receptors then send signals to the brain, specifically the olfactory bulb, where the brain processes these signals and identifies the odor. Each odor molecule has a specific shape that fits into certain receptors, leading to the perception of different smells.

Gas with an odor is released in a room it quickly detected across the room because?

The gas molecules travel quickly and spread out in the air, carrying the odor with them. The human sense of smell is sensitive to even small amounts of certain compounds, allowing the odor to be detected across the room. Additionally, the odor molecules stimulate sensory receptors in the nose, signaling to the brain that a gas with an odor is present.

How do you think chemicals can neutralize a strong odor such as a skunk scent?

Chemicals can neutralize strong odors like skunk scent through various mechanisms, primarily by breaking down the odor-causing compounds or masking them. For instance, substances like baking soda can absorb and neutralize the odor, while vinegar can alter the pH and react with the thiol compounds responsible for the skunk smell. Additionally, commercial products often contain enzymes or odor-fighting agents that chemically bond with these compounds, effectively neutralizing the odor.


How do receptor neurons help people perceive smells?

Receptor neurons in the nostrils first detect an odor by coming into contact with and reacting to gas molecules of the substance. Then the receptor neurons send information about the odor along the olfactory nerve to the brain.
